The 18th Regiment Alabama Volunteer Infantry was an infantry regiment that served in the Confederate Army during the American Civil War.

Service

The 18th Alabama was mustered in at Auburn, Alabama, on September 4, 1861.[1]

The regiment surrendered at Meridian, Mississippi, on May 4, 1865.
